After only winning 2 games in their last 14, and losing a game to the Rangers on Koskinen's mistake, Dave Tippett threw his goaltender under the buss and blamed the loss on him: «We did a lot of good tonight, but our goalie wasn't very good. Also, we didn't send enough pucks into the net to hope to get back in the game. It was a blunt mistake. It has to be said as it is. We played well, it was a blunt mistake!

Today, Edmonton Oilers goaltender Mikko Koskinen responded.
via Tommi Seppälä of Yle Urheilu:
»It's not nice being thrown under the bus. I have to be better but at the same time we scored 7 goals in my last 6 losses. I can't score goals.»
